Usually pet names for two lovers. These two people are so in love. It's a very cute and funny nickname, but they arent even embarassed to call eachother like this in public places. Usually when people hear them saying babyboobear to eachother they envy them and wish they could have their own babyboobear. Babyboobear's must stick with eachother through it all, no matter how hard it is! Because they absolutely NEED eachother!
Guy: You ma babyboobear
Girl: Oh I love you too, Babyboobear!
by TheLoveDrunkPerson November 24, 2011